Mechanical Fitter/Workshop Assembler – Pershore

We are recruiting a Mechanical Fitter/Workshop Assembler to carry out assembly and fitting tasks within the workshop, ensuring high standards of quality and safety in the production and maintenance of locomotive components.

Duties
  • Assemble and fit mechanical components according to engineering drawings and specifications.
  • Use hand tools, power tools, and workshop machinery safely and effectively.
  • Inspect and test assembled components for accuracy and functionality.
  • Perform routine maintenance and repairs on workshop equipment as required.
  • Work collaboratively with the workshop team to meet production deadlines.
  • Maintain a clean and safe working environment in compliance with health and safety regulations.
Qualifications
  • Previous experience as a workshop fitter or mechanical assembler.
  • Ability to read and interpret technical drawings and assembly instructions.
  • Competent in the use of hand tools and workshop machinery.
  • Strong attention to detail and commitment to quality standards.
  • Good problem‑solving skills and ability to work independently.

Hours of Work: Monday to Thursday 07:00‑16:30, Friday 07:00‑12:00.
Pay Rate: £14.00‑£15.00 per hour (depending on experience).
Contract: Temporary to Permanent.
